Partnerships
Hyliion's commercial truck OEM integration partners are key because they package its electric propulsion systems into truck platforms, matching hardware to chassis, duty cycle, and vehicle controls. That matters for Class 8 fleets that often run 100,000+ miles a year, because tighter OEM integration can cut validation time and speed adoption.
Hyliion’s battery products depend on a tight supply chain for cells, modules, power electronics, thermal parts, and safety hardware; a single pack can use thousands of cells, so supplier access shapes cost, performance, and launch timing. Stable sourcing is especially important for hybrid and all-electric programs, where delays or shortages can quickly raise unit cost and slow deliveries.
Hyliion uses contract manufacturers and assemblers to scale production without owning every factory step, which keeps capex lighter and lets it flex output as orders change. These partners handle build, test, and packaging for propulsion and battery units; in 2025, this mattered as Hyliion stayed in a pre-scale phase and avoided heavy fixed factory costs.
Fleet pilot and validation customers
Fleet pilot and validation customers give Hyliion Holdings Corp. live data from real routes, loads, grades, and weather, so the company can prove durability and efficiency before scale-up. These pilots also shape product fixes ahead of wider rollout, which matters as Hyliion builds toward commercial use after FY2025.

Activities
Hyliion Holdings Corp. relies on electric propulsion engineering to design motors, control systems, packaging, and vehicle integration for commercial transport, and this work sits at the core of product performance and reliability. For heavy-duty fleets, even a 1% gain in efficiency can cut fuel and downtime costs, so engineering quality directly shapes adoption, margins, and repeat orders.
Battery management system development is core to Hyliion Holdings Corp.'s hybrid and electric stack: it governs monitoring, balancing, and fault protection across every cell, helping extend pack life and cut vehicle downtime. A single pack can include 100+ cells, so tight control logic is what keeps uptime high and warranty risk low.
Hyliion Holdings Corp. must push prototypes through lab and road tests before deployment, checking thermal behavior, durability, efficiency, and safety under real loads. This step cuts field failures and helps build customer trust; with Hyliion still in pre-commercial scale-up, every validated run matters more than hype.
Supply chain and manufacturing coordination
Hyliion Holdings Corp. must line up parts, build slots, and quality checks across suppliers so output matches customer orders. This matters because supplier lead times can stretch past 8 to 12 weeks, so tight coordination helps avoid shortages and idle capacity.

Value Propositions
Hyliion supplies electric propulsion systems for commercial vehicles, letting fleets cut tailpipe emissions and add electrified drivetrain capability without building the hardware themselves. Heavy-duty trucks are about 7% of U.S. vehicle miles but generate roughly 25% of transportation greenhouse gases, so this targets a high-impact decarbonization gap.
Hyliion Holdings Corp.'s battery management for hybrid and EV models helps track safety, performance, and charging across multiple vehicle types. By keeping cell health tighter and charging more controlled, a good BMS can lift usable battery life and reduce costly failures; EV sales topped 17 million in 2024, so demand for reliable battery control keeps growing.
Hyliion’s electrified propulsion targets fleets that run 100,000+ miles a year, where even a 1 mpg gain can cut diesel use by about 1,900 gallons on a 120,000-mile route at 6 mpg. Battery-enabled systems also trim maintenance versus legacy diesel drivetrains by reducing oil changes, exhaust aftertreatment, and other wear-heavy parts, which matters most for high-utilization commercial operators.

Channels
Hyliion’s main channel is a direct B2B sales team selling to commercial customers and OEMs, where buying cycles are technical, long, and relationship-led. This fits a commercialization phase: direct contact lets the team explain product specs, run demos, and negotiate contract terms one-on-one.
Hyliion’s OEM integration channel lets vehicle makers embed its technology directly into truck platforms, which can turn one-off pilots into standardized fleet programs. That matters in a market where Class 8 truck OEMs ship about 250,000 to 300,000 units a year in North America, so one design win can create much larger-volume deployment.
Fleet demonstrations let Hyliion Holdings Corp show performance in real routes, where Class 8 trucks can run 100,000+ miles a year and uptime matters most. One clean trial can prove fuel use, reliability, and driver fit before a fleet signs a larger order.
Industry events and trade shows
Hyliion uses transportation and clean-tech trade shows to reach fleet operators, OEMs, and investors fast. These events let the Company demo product updates in person, and ACT Expo 2025 drew 12,000+ attendees and 500+ exhibitors, giving Hyliion a high-signal place to build partner and buyer leads.

Customer Segments
Commercial truck OEMs are Hyliion Holdings Corp.'s core B2B buyers for electrification and battery system integration. One OEM platform can roll out across thousands of tractors, so a single design win can shape fleet-wide deployment and speed adoption across heavy-duty trucks.
Large fleets care most about cost per mile, uptime, and emissions compliance, so they are a natural fit for Hyliion Holdings Corp.'s electrified truck tech. U.S. trucking moved about 11.5 billion tons of freight in 2023, and fleet-scale buyers can turn even small fuel or maintenance gains into big savings.
Hybrid vehicle builders need battery and propulsion support for Class 6-8 commercial platforms, and Hyliion’s modular systems fit builds that blend electric and conventional power. This segment values integration flexibility because OEMs can tailor performance, packaging, and cost without redesigning the full vehicle.
Battery-electric vehicle manufacturers
Battery-electric vehicle manufacturers need reliable battery systems and propulsion parts that can handle stop-start, high-load commercial duty cycles. Hyliion’s KARNO and hybrid-ready hardware fit this need as OEMs push electrification in heavy-duty fleets, a market where U.S. Class 8 truck sales still run near 250,000 units a year.
